How Much Does a Drug Treatment Program Cost?

It can be hard enough to get someone to want help and agree to enter a drug rehab program in Fairplay. Digging up the money to pay for drug treatment can often be a challenge, but one that can be overcome if one looks at the many options available in Fairplay. Depending on which drug rehabilitation option is chosen, the cost of drug rehab can vary considerably from program to program. Some outpatient and short term drug rehab programscenters]]] for example may be state or federally funded and may even be free of charge. These types of facilities are also commonly the least effective however, a fact which should be considered over cost.

More long term drug rehab facilities in Fairplay which have proven to be the most effective are residential and inpatient drug treatment programs which require a stay of at least 90 days. These types of drug rehabilitation programs are typically more expensive due to the fact that these facilities are private drug rehab programs and provide their clients with all food and shelter for the duration of their stay. These programs typically cost anywhere from $4000 to $20,000, depending on the amenities offered and length of stay.

Drug Rehab and Detoxification for Withdrawal Symptoms

One of the reasons drug addicted individuals find it difficult to stop using drugs once they start using them, is because of physical and psychological dependency that inevitably develops if the person uses drugs long enough. It no longer seems to be a matter of "willpower" because their bodies and minds will actually punish them both physically and mentally if they stop using drugs. This is called drug withdrawal, and is a major roadblock for people who want to stop using drugs. Individuals often fall very ill during withdrawal and can even die in in some cases, as seizures and strokes can occur with certain drugs and with alcohol. Depression is a very common withdrawal symptom, which can become so extreme that an individual may commit suicide.

To relieve certain withdrawal symptoms and to make detoxification a more safe process, it is suggested that addicts who wish to quit do so in a suitable environment such as a drug rehab facility. Drug treatment centers in Fairplay can not only see individuals safely through the detox process and help alleviate and reduce withdrawal symptoms, but also ensure that the person doesn't relapse back into drug use. After detox has been accomplished, addiction professionals in Fairplay will then ensure that all underlying psychological and emotional issues tied to the individual's addiction are addressed so that they stay off of drugs once they leave the drug rehab center.

What is the Process of Drug Rehab

Whatever drug rehabilitation option in Fairplay is chosen, the process of drug rehab almost always begins with a drug detoxification. Drug detox is often overseen with medical professionals and trained personnel at the detoxification center or drug rehab facility. Medical staff will help relieve withdrawal symptoms during the detoxification process and make this step of the process as smooth and comfortable as possible. Addicts going through detoxification will typically have intense cravings for their drug or drugs or choice and relapse if likely if not in a drug treatment setting

After the physical hurdles have been overcome, the next steps of the process of drug rehab include addressing any and all underlying emotional and psychological barriers to sobriety. This can be very different from person to person, and most drug rehab centers utilize educational therapy as well as group and on-on-one counseling to ensure no stone is left unturned in the treatment process. This will ensure that the individual is able to return to a healthy and sober lifestyle once treatment is complete. Part of the process of drug rehab is ensuring that the person is set up for success once treatment is complete, and treatment counselors will often develop aftercare programs with the particular person to ensure they remain clean and sober for the long term.

Drug Addiction and the Enabler

It is not unusual in most cases of addiction in Fairplay that the persons habit is influenced fully or partially by somebody in their immediate environment. An enabler is either a knowing or unaware participant in the individuals struggle with drug addiction, and is someone who makes their addiction possible or less difficult to continue on. The act of enabling is often carried out out of "concern" or "worry", but is more harmful than good in the end. A good example of an enabler is a family member or partner who provides an addicted individual any kind of funding, housing, and may even obtain the individual's drug for them. The thinking behind this is often that the enabling is helping the person to be in a safe and stable situation, instead of being on the streets or in harmful situations.

Enablers are frequently the vital component in an addicted individual's life which makes addiction possible. Reversely, enablers can also be the key to helping someone get off of drugs once the enabling is discontinued. As soon as the enabling has been stopped, the addict will often find that it is no longer possible to continue their habit and will reach a crisis point. This is why an enabler must recognize the situation immediately and instead of prolonging the individual's addiction, get them into an effective drug rehabilitation facility in Fairplay. Only then will both the enabler and the drug addict be able to go on with their lives in a much healthier and sane manner.

Long Term Drug Rehabilitation in Fairplay

According to several recent studies in the field of addiction, people in Fairplay that are addicted to drugs will benefit the most from long term Drug Rehab. These people have a much greater chance of recovery after completing a long term Drug Rehab Program. The National Institute on Drug Abuse (NIDA) confirmed that the longer the treatment, the better the chances of long term recovery.

Long term Drug Rehab Programs provide more time to focus on the many components that are required to recover from drug addiction .In long term Drug Rehabilitation, the first component to be addressed is the drug detoxification process. Most long term drug treatment in Fairplay, CO. is inpatient or residential so the addict has around the clock support during this often arduous process. Residing at the drug rehab center offers the person the opportunity to live side by side with other individuals who have "walked in their shoes". Spending time with others, who understand the shame involved upon reflection on previous drug fueled behavior, can help the individual in long term Drug Rehab in Fairplay to overcome some of these issues.

Long term Drug Rehabilitation offers counseling and group sessions or classes that are facilitated by a counselor who is on staff at the Drug Treatment Program. In these group sessions individuals from Fairplay can take the time necessary to get to the underlying reasons why they began to abuse drugs. Beyond getting to the root of their addiction, the most important facet of a long term Drug Rehab Program is the relapse prevention education and strategies. An individual must learn the methods and develop a plan for when they have completed the program to remain drug free. Long term treatment in Fairplay, Colorado will also help the individual to refine their basic communication skills which will help them to communicate and build healthy relationships.
